Output 563f63069025a77b769036f3949ec67e1d1777971295cbd9e1baa6267283369c:0

value
240364
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0b81ed4cb29a5cd04beeea35f43a664e07dadd2 OP_EQUAL
address
3GLpc9aRUsXsLYScJjEXsVmN5aRyAhNZFy
transaction
563f63069025a77b769036f3949ec67e1d1777971295cbd9e1baa6267283369c
confirmations
383198
spent
true